T065Bs with T037A1 KELȽOLEMEĆEN

July 16, 2025

On July 16 our team left the dock after lunch and headed out for an afternoon of BRUVS sampling. On our way to the first BRUVS site, we got notice of a group of KELȽOLEMEĆEN in Swanson channel. Conveniently, we were just south of ȽO,LEĆEN (Moresby Isl.) and altered course to identify the whales. When we arrived, there were no vessels following. We stayed about 1 km away as the whales were travelling with very long dives. Before long, whale waters showed up, luckily the whales had headed for the vessel restricted zone for a moment of distance from the boats. Not long after the first whale watching vessel arrived, more moved in. These whales were lucky with the presence of DFO whale protection unit, Parks Canada, and Washing Department of Fish and Wildlife, all vessels kept their distance. This group was identified as the T065Bs and T037A1.

All photos are taken with a 200-600 zoom lens.
